14 <br />NOTES <br />NOTES PERTAINING TO COLUMN LABELS <br />1 - Common name of parameter, <br />2- Class. General type of compound, <br />3- CAS RN. Chemical Abstracts Service Registry. Where 'Total' is entered (metals), all species in th <br />groundwater that contain this element are included. <br />4- Method. Analyfical method, EPA SW-846. Methods for Evaluating Solid Waste, "third Edition (September <br />1986), and Update No. 1 (August, 1993). <br />5- Type. General type of analytical method. GC = gas chromatography. LC = liquid chromotography. GCM: <br />= gas chromatography / mass spectrometry, FRN = furnace. <br />6- LOD. Limit of detection. The limit of detection is here defined as the lowest concentration that can bi <br />determined to be statistically different from a blank, and is numerically defined as three times the standarc <br />deviation of seven replicate measurements. TherLOD must be determined for each parameter, and is specific <br />to the individual laboratory. <br />7 LOQ. Level of quantitation. The level of quantitation is here'defined as the level above which quantitative <br />results may be obtained with a specified degree of confidence, and numerically defined as 10 times the <br />standard deveation of seven replicate measurements. The LOQ must be determined for each parameter, anc <br />Is specific to the Individual laboratory. <br />8- PQL. Practical quantification IimiL The practical quantification limit is an interiaboratory concept and is <br />numerically estimated at 5 to 10 times the method detection I1mIL The PQL is derived from laboratory <br />performance, under ideal circumstances, of selected laboratories (not all laboratories). The PQL provides <br />routine performance goals that many laboratories must strive to achieve. <br />9- GWS. Groundwater Protection Standard. NCDEHNR. Subject to change without notice as directed b} <br />DEHNR. <br />
